Former Girls Aloud singer turned solo star Cheryl recently announced her return to the music world with a teaser of her new single Love Made Me Do It.

The song comes four years after the release of her previous album Only Human, after which she spent time out of the limelight with her family and welcomed her first child Bear.

With a full-blown return to music scene on the horizon, we take a look at Cheryls career.

How old is she?

Cheryl celebrated her 35th birthday in summer and her sons first birthday earlier in the year in March.

The singer split from her boyfriend of two years and father of her child, Liam Payne, in July.

What are her biggest hits as a solo artist?

Cheryl featured on Black Eyes Peas will.i.ams Hearbreaker in 2008, and soon made her mark as a solo artist with her debut album 3 Words the following year.

The album spent two weeks at number one and was later certified platinum, with the first single, Fight For This Love also taking the top spot in UK charts.

She later released later released two more songs from the album with 3 Words and Parachute both reaching the top five.

Other big hits include Promise This from second album Messy Little Raindrops, Call My Name from third album A Million Lights, and Crazy Stupid Love and I Dont Care from the fourth and most recent album Only Human.

All in all, Cheryl has racked up five number one singles in her solo career – and counting. Shes set to make a full musical comeback this year, announcing in July her upcoming album was pretty much finished.

How long has she been in the business?

Cheryl broke into the music world after appearing on Popstars: The Rivals in 2002 where she met and formed girl group Girls Aloud.

The band achieved a string of 20 consecutive top ten singles on their home soil, including four number ones, and released five studio albums together.

Over eight years together, they racked up five Brit Award nominations, and were crowned the UKs biggest-selling girl group of the 21st century in 2012.
